Computer >> 컴퓨터 >  >> 프로그램 작성 >> JavaScript

JavaScript에서 'void' 연산자는 무엇입니까?


공허함 는 JavaScript에서 중요한 키워드로, 단일 피연산자 앞에 표시되는 단항 연산자로 사용할 수 있으며, 이는 모든 유형이 될 수 있습니다. 이 연산자는 값을 반환하지 않고 평가할 표현식을 지정합니다.

구문

void 구문은 다음 두 가지 중 하나일 수 있습니다. -

<head>
   <script>
      <!--
         void func()
         javascript:void func()
         or:
         void(func())
         javascript:void(func())
      //-->
   </script>
</head>

이 연산자는 클라이언트 측 javascript:URL에서 가장 일반적으로 사용되며, 브라우저에서 평가된 표현식의 값을 표시하지 않고도 표현식의 부작용을 평가할 수 있습니다.

여기 표현식 경고('경고!!! ')가 평가되지만 현재 문서에 다시 로드되지 않습니다.

예시

<html>
   <head>
      <script>
         <!--
         //-->
      </script>
   </head>

   <body>
      <p>Clickthe following, This won't react at all...</p>
      <ahref = "javascript:void(alert('Warning!!!'))">Clickme!</a>
   </body>
</html>